HR & Recruitment Officer – Summary
We are seeking a motivated and detail-oriented Recruitment Officer to provide a high-quality recruitment and onboarding service across the Trust. The successful candidate will support the full recruitment lifecycle, from developing job descriptions and advertising vacancies through to onboarding and compliance checks, ensuring all processes are completed efficiently and in line with safer recruitment requirements.
Working closely with schools, managers, and the wider HR team, the Recruitment Officer will provide expert administrative support, maintain recruitment records and trackers, coordinate pre-employment checks, and support managers with a range of HR processes. The role requires excellent communication, organisational skills, and a customer-focused approach to deliver an effective and professional service to both candidates and stakeholders.
This is an excellent opportunity for an experienced administrator or someone looking to develop a career in Human Resources, Recruitment, or People Services within a busy and supportive education environment.
